HSWYX vs. HILAX
HSWYX (Hartford Schroders International Stock Fund Class Y) and HILAX (Hartford International Value Fund Class A) are both Foreign Large Cap Equities funds from Hartford. Over the past 5 years, HSWYX returned 6.93%/yr vs 12.62%/yr for HILAX. Their correlation of 0.86 suggests significant overlap in exposure. HSWYX charges 0.82%/yr vs 1.18%/yr for HILAX.
